Default 2 Questions ... Hash And roots from soil
ok is hash the same thing as the resin that builds up in ur bowl over time????? and ive heard that u can use the same soil over and over again if its good now heres my question wouldnt the roots from the previous marijuana plant interfere with the new one ur starting to build up?????

hash is made directly from unburned waste plant material and can be 70% thc and has a clean taste when smoked. the resin in the bowl is contaminated with the endproducts of burning, which taste HORRIBLE when smoked and has a much lower thc content than hash.

read growfaq for details on reusing soil, but the basics are you take out as much root as you can and then you need to sterilize the soil.
